How to Clean Basketball Jerseys: Keep Your KXK Jerseys Looking Fresh
June 16, 2024 2 min read

Materials Needed
- Mild detergent suitable for synthetic fabrics
- Cold water
- Soft-bristled brush (optional)
- Stain remover (safe for synthetic fabrics)
- White vinegar (optional)
- Mesh laundry bag
Steps to Clean Your Basketball Jerseys
1. Pre-Treatment
Inspect for Stains: Before you begin washing, check for any stains or spots on both sides of the jersey. Apply a small amount of stain remover to these areas if necessary, ensuring it is safe for synthetic fabrics.
Turn Inside Out: Turn the jersey inside out to protect the printed tackle twill names and numbers and the moisture-wicking fabric during washing.
2. Soaking
Fill a basin or sink with cold water and add a small amount of mild detergent designed for synthetic fabrics. Soak the jersey for 15-30 minutes to help loosen dirt and sweat.
3. Washing
Hand Wash:
- Gently agitate the jersey in the soapy water. Use a soft-bristled brush to clean any heavily soiled areas if necessary.
- Avoid wringing or twisting the fabric to prevent damage to the structure and printed elements.
Machine Wash:
- Place the jersey in a mesh laundry bag to protect it during the wash cycle.
- Use a gentle or delicate cycle with cold water.
- Add a small amount of mild detergent suitable for synthetic fabrics. Avoid bleach, fabric softeners, or harsh chemicals that can damage the fabric and prints.
4. Rinsing
Rinse the jersey thoroughly with cold water to remove all detergent residues.
5. Drying
Air Dry: Lay the jersey flat on a clean, dry towel or hang it up to air dry. Ensure it is not exposed to direct sunlight, which can fade the colors and damage the fibers.
Avoid Dryer: Do not use a tumble dryer, as the heat can shrink the fabric and damage the tackle twill prints and moisture-wicking properties.
6. Additional Tips
- Avoid Ironing: Do not iron the jersey, as the heat can melt or deform the synthetic fibers and damage the printed elements.
- Odor Removal: For persistent odors, soak the jersey in a mixture of cold water and white vinegar (1 part vinegar to 4 parts water) for 30 minutes before washing.
- Regular Cleaning: Wash the jersey after each use to prevent sweat and dirt from setting into the fabric.
- Storage: Store the jersey in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to maintain its colors and quality.
